From: Peter Palfrader Date: Sun, 7 Jul 2019 10:04:09 +0000 (+0200) Subject: Set masters X-Git-Url: https://git.adam-barratt.org.uk/?a=commitdiff_plain;h=fe40a51bd33f4617c6f69c42efa81dd0a8c253c6;p=mirror%2Fdsa-puppet.git Set masters --- diff --git a/modules/named/manifests/primary.pp b/modules/named/manifests/primary.pp index 64fc3489e..3e579ea5d 100644 --- a/modules/named/manifests/primary.pp +++ b/modules/named/manifests/primary.pp @@ -23,11 +23,14 @@ class named::primary inherits named::authoritative { concat::fragment { 'dsa-named-conf-puppet-misc---openpgpkey-zone': target => '/etc/bind/named.conf.puppet-misc', order => '020', - content => @("EOF"), + content => @("EOF"/$) zone "_openpgpkey.debian.org" { type slave; file "db._openpgpkey.debian.org"; allow-query { any; }; + masters { + ${ join(getfromhash($site::allnodeinfo, 'kaufmann.debian.org', 'ipHostNumber'), ";") } ; + }; allow-transfer { 127.0.0.1; rcode0-ACL;